Output 8570c6defe62ede636888f6e6ceab7a9af72aec92c66fdca55cee8081876e0ed:0

value
52825564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 127c451edbd426aa084fb9a53073abe7b4418053 OP_EQUAL
address
33NkxRmSWF9aMTC3WHbeoY6fra1oPTkmM4
transaction
8570c6defe62ede636888f6e6ceab7a9af72aec92c66fdca55cee8081876e0ed